Data: Despite a 93% single-day surge in ACX, the largest on-chain holding address may still require a 5.66 times increase to break even

Affected by the transformation message from Across Protocol, ACX rose to $0.0644, returning to the price from last November; while address 0xDf5…2A0D5, as the top on-chain holding address (excluding exchanges and project parties), proposed a price of $0.3655, which is nearly the peak price, although the actual cost is currently unknown.

The 51.99 million tokens he held were worth $19 million at that time, but have now shrunk to $3.41 million.
